[SPARK-13823][HOTFIX] Increase tryAcquire timeout and assert it succeeds to fix failure on slow machines ## What changes were proposed in this pull request? I'm seeing several PR builder builds fail after https://github.com/apache/spark/pull/11725/files. Example: https://amplab.cs.berkeley.edu/jenkins/view/Spark%20QA%20Test/job/spark-master-test-maven-hadoop-2.4/lastFailedBuild/console ``` testCommunication(org.apache.spark.launcher.LauncherServerSuite) Time elapsed: 0.023 sec <<< FAILURE! java.lang.AssertionError: expected:<app-id> but was:<null> at org.apache.spark.launcher.LauncherServerSuite.testCommunication(LauncherServerSuite.java:93) ``` However, other builds pass this same test, including the test when run locally and on the Jenkins PR builder. The failure itself concerns a change to how the test waits on a condition, and the wait can time out; therefore I think this is due to fast/slow machine differences. This is an attempt at a hot fix; it's a little hard to verify since locally and on the PR builder, it passes anyway. The change itself should be harmless anyway. Why didn't this happen before, if the new logic was supposed to be equivalent to the old? I think this is the sequence: - First attempt to acquire semaphore for 10ms actually silently times out - The changed being waited for happens just after that, a bit too late - Assertion passes since condition became true just in time - `release()` fires from the listener - Next `tryAcquire` however immediately succeeds because the first `tryAcquire` didn't acquire anything, but its subsequent condition is not yet true; this would explain why the second one always fails Versus the original using `notifyAll()`, there's a small difference: `wait()`-ing after `notifyAll()` just results in another wait; it doesn't make it return immediately. So this was a tiny latent issue that was masked by the semantics. Now the test asserts that the event actually happened (semaphore was acquired). (The timeout is still here to prevent the test from hanging forever, and to detect really slow response.) The timeout is increased to a second to allow plenty of time anyway. ## How was this patch tested? Jenkins tests Author: Sean Owen <sowen@cloudera.com> Closes #11763 from srowen/SPARK-13823.3.

## What changes were proposed in this pull request? The max number of executor failure before failing the application is default to twice the maximum number of executors if dynamic allocation is enabled. The default value for "spark.dynamicAllocation.maxExecutors" is Int.MaxValue. So this causes an integer overflow and a wrong result. The calculated value of the default max number of executor failure is 3. This PR adds a check to avoid the overflow. ## How was this patch tested? It tests if the value is greater that Int.MaxValue / 2 to avoid the overflow when it multiplies 2. Author: Carson Wang <carson.wang@intel.com> Closes #11713 from carsonwang/IntOverflow.

As part of the goal to stop creating assemblies in Spark, this change modifies the mvn and sbt builds to not create an assembly for examples. Instead, dependencies are copied to the build directory (under target/scala-xx/jars), and in the final archive, into the "examples/jars" directory. To avoid having to deal too much with Windows batch files, I made examples run through the launcher library; the spark-submit launcher now has a special mode to run examples, which adds all the necessary jars to the spark-submit command line, and replaces the bash and batch scripts that were used to run examples. The scripts are now just a thin wrapper around spark-submit; another advantage is that now all spark-submit options are supported. There are a few glitches; in the mvn build, a lot of duplicated dependencies get copied, because they are promoted to "compile" scope due to extra dependencies in the examples module (such as HBase). In the sbt build, all dependencies are copied, because there doesn't seem to be an easy way to filter things. I plan to clean some of this up when the rest of the tasks are finished. When the main assembly is replaced with jars, we can remove duplicate jars from the examples directory during packaging. Tested by running SparkPi in: maven build, sbt build, dist created by make-distribution.sh. Finally: note that running the "assembly" target in sbt doesn't build the examples anymore. You need to run "package" for that. Author: Marcelo Vanzin <vanzin@cloudera.com> Closes #11452 from vanzin/SPARK-13576.

## What changes were proposed in this pull request? When we call DataFrame/Dataset.collect(), Java serializer (or Kryo Serializer) will be used to serialize the UnsafeRows in executor, then deserialize them into UnsafeRows in driver. Java serializer (and Kyro serializer) are slow on millions rows, because they try to find out the same rows, but usually there is no same rows. This PR will serialize the UnsafeRows as byte array by packing them together, then Java serializer (or Kyro serializer) serialize the bytes very fast (there are fewer blocks and byte array are not compared by content). The UnsafeRow format is highly compressible, the serialized bytes are also compressed (configurable by spark.io.compression.codec). ## How was this patch tested? Existing unit tests. Add a benchmark for collect, before this patch: ``` Intel(R) Core(TM) i7-4558U CPU 2.80GHz collect: Best/Avg Time(ms) Rate(M/s) Per Row(ns) Relative ------------------------------------------------------------------------------------------- collect 1 million 3991 / 4311 0.3 3805.7 1.0X collect 2 millions 10083 / 10637 0.1 9616.0 0.4X collect 4 millions 29551 / 30072 0.0 28182.3 0.1X ``` ``` Intel(R) Core(TM) i7-4558U CPU 2.80GHz collect: Best/Avg Time(ms) Rate(M/s) Per Row(ns) Relative ------------------------------------------------------------------------------------------- collect 1 million 775 / 1170 1.4 738.9 1.0X collect 2 millions 1153 / 1758 0.9 1099.3 0.7X collect 4 millions 4451 / 5124 0.2 4244.9 0.2X ``` We can see about 5-7X speedup. Author: Davies Liu <davies@databricks.com> Closes #11664 from davies/serialize_row.

This PR adds a new strategy, `FileSourceStrategy`, that can be used for planning scans of collections of files that might be partitioned or bucketed. Compared with the existing planning logic in `DataSourceStrategy` this version has the following desirable properties: - It removes the need to have `RDD`, `broadcastedHadoopConf` and other distributed concerns in the public API of `org.apache.spark.sql.sources.FileFormat` - Partition column appending is delegated to the format to avoid an extra copy / devectorization when appending partition columns - It minimizes the amount of data that is shipped to each executor (i.e. it does not send the whole list of files to every worker in the form of a hadoop conf) - it natively supports bucketing files into partitions, and thus does not require coalescing / creating a `UnionRDD` with the correct partitioning. - Small files are automatically coalesced into fewer tasks using an approximate bin-packing algorithm. Currently only a testing source is planned / tested using this strategy. In follow-up PRs we will port the existing formats to this API. A stub for `FileScanRDD` is also added, but most methods remain unimplemented. Other minor cleanups: - partition pruning is pushed into `FileCatalog` so both the new and old code paths can use this logic. This will also allow future implementations to use indexes or other tricks (i.e. a MySQL metastore) - The partitions from the `FileCatalog` now propagate information about file sizes all the way up to the planner so we can intelligently spread files out. - `Array` -> `Seq` in some internal APIs to avoid unnecessary `toArray` calls - Rename `Partition` to `PartitionDirectory` to differentiate partitions used earlier in pruning from those where we have already enumerated the files and their sizes. Author: Michael Armbrust <michael@databricks.com> Closes #11646 from marmbrus/fileStrategy.
